MetroHealth Appoints Chair of Geriatrics

The MetroHealth System is proud to announce it has appointed Michelle Dietz, MD, as Chair of Geriatric Medicine. Dr. Dietz, a 21-year veteran of the health system, takes over for James Campbell, MD, who announced his retirement earlier this year.

Dr. Dietz has spent her entire professional career at MetroHealth, having completed both an Internal Medicine residency and Geriatric Medicine fellowship at the System. Today, she serves as Program Director for the Geriatric Medicine Fellowship Program as well as the Inpatient Consulting Physician in Geriatrics and Palliative Care. Previously, she served as Medical Director for MetroHealth's former skilled nursing operations.

Dr. Dietz earned her medical degree from the University of Iowa College of Medicine. She is also an Assistant Professor at the Case Western Reserve University School of Medicine.
